Woodrow Wilson (1856-1924) President from 1913-1921 Progressive Believed in a strong Executive, particularly in foreign affairs

o He didnt really desire a Congress with a real voice to decisions, especially in foreign affairs Published Congressional Government (1885) Did not feel the need to rescue American businesses; no desire to bailout American bankers.

Latin America Under the Roosevelt Corollary to the Monroe Doctrine, President Wilson intervened militarily in Haiti the DR,. and Mexico in order to restore order. He sought to teach the sister republics to elect good men. This involvement in Mexico cause many to believe that American businesses would suffer Wilson refused to recognize the Huerta government which caused difficulties to many American businesses located and taking resources from Mexico. America and the War The American position had originally been neutrality

o Wilson believed in staying out of the war so he could stay above the war in order to assert his morality in the international community o Wilson urged the American people to have a neutral opinion as well but didnt stop American Bankers from loaning money to the warring powers. o When the US enters the war, Wilson notes that they arent an allied power but an associate power. Paris 1919 League of Nations Break Wilsons War Message 14 points

o Open covenants of peace o Freedom of the seas o Removal of trade barriers o Reduction of national armaments o A free, open-minded, and absolutely impartial adjustment of all colonial claims o The formation of an association of nations under specific covenants to afford guarantees of political independence and territorial integrity to great and small states Frances aims:

o Restore hegemony on the continent; protection from Germany; reparations from Germany; territory GB War Aims

o Reparations; new balance of power system;; influence of control over German colonies The Debate over the League
